More about the book

The narrative unfolds through the author's journey to the Australian desert, where she immerses herself in the wisdom and tales of her husband's family's matriarchs. This intimate account offers a unique perspective on the spiritual and emotional lives of Aboriginal women, highlighting their resilience and cultural significance. Through personal stories and insights, the book fosters a deeper understanding of their experiences and the rich heritage they embody.
